*Bread on one hand... Tea on the other* 


Reference:  Bulughul Maram English,  The Comprehensive Book,01. Good Manners (Adab),1495:-


1495. Ibn 'Umar narrated that the Messenger of Allah (Sallalahu alaihi wa salaam) said, "When one of you eats he should eat with his right hand, and when he drinks he should drink with his right hand, for the devil eats and drinks with his left hand." 


Related by Muslim.


It doesn't matter if you are taking bread and tea, or using knife, fork or spoon.... Ensure u always use *right* hands... It's as simple as that, copying shaithaan is never civilization..  

Civilization and westernization are two different things..

Assalamu alaikum warhamatullah wabarakatuhu...  


Whenever we feel or think a particular law or several laws of Allah subhanahu wa taala is too harsh..  Then their is a very huge problem... One that requires an immediate attention...  


It in fact means that our situation has reached a *"state of emergency"*.. 


Yes, we may be imperfect with a lot of shortcomings...  


We may err or commit one or two sins repeatedly, yet each time it happens we should never give up...  Never despair..  Do not let shaithaan win twice and make us miss out on the mercy of Allah azza wa jaal...  


It is one thing to commit sins yet another thing to think the problem is what you perceived to be from the "harsh" ruling from the shariah...  


The problem was never, is never and will never be from the laws of Allah..  But from us..  


Blaming the rulings of Allah is an indication that we have a bigger problem..  That needs an urgent check... 


Been a true Muslim requires that you hear and obey all the laws of Allah azza wa jaal.....  


Allah azza wa jaal created us, hence He is best aware of what we can and cannot do..  And if He azza wa jaal prohibits a thing, it means we can survive and do great without it.


And none is as Merciful as Allah subhanahu wa taala...  


How then do you think He will place on you something you can't do???

BEST TIME FOR TAHAJJUD

 *BEST TIME FOR TAHAJJUD* It is best to delay this prayer to the last third portion of the night. Abu Hurairah reports that the Messenger of Allah said: "Our Lord descends to the lowest heaven during the last third of the night, inquiring: 'Who will call on Me so that I may respond to him? Who is asking something of Me so I may give it to him? Who is asking for My forgiveness so I may forgive him?"' This is related by the group. 'Amr ibn Abasah reports that he heard the Prophet say: "The closest that a slave comes to his Lord is during the middle of the latter portion of the night. If you can be among those who remember Allah, the Exalted One, at that time then do so." This is related by al-Hakim who grades it sahih according to Muslim's standards, and at-Tirmizhi calls it hasan sahih. AnNasa'i and Ibn Khuzaimah also recorded it.
